8b2d39d6d2 Fix client regression from turbo mode refactor (#79)
* Fix client regression from turbo mode refactor

The turbo mode refactoring introduced a regression where the kubernetes
client can fail to find the kubeconfig. This happens because
get_api_client is called twice and the second time it is called without
the module being passed as an argument. Without this, the configuration
will use defaults. This will be a problem if the user has specified a
location for the kubeconfig that's different from default, for example.

39660dd40e refactoring for ansible_module.turbo integration (#313)
* refactoring for ansible_module.turbo integration

This refactoring prepares the integration of `ansible_module.turbo`

- Delay the loading of `common.py`, move the shared structure in
  `args_common`.
- Avoid the use of one single object per module, this to increase the
  amount of Python structure that we can cache.
- Cache the Kubernetes client.
